Japan's LDP Faces Leadership Shake-Up Amid Election Losses

Story summary
  • The Liberal Democratic Party (LDP) seeks new leadership after Prime Minister Shigeru Ishiba resigned following election losses.
  • Agriculture Minister Shinjiro Koizumi, son of former premier Junichiro Koizumi, is a top candidate, prioritizing rice price reduction.
  • Toshimitsu Motegi has joined the race, focusing on inflation control and Bank of Japan policy.
  • The LDP will elect its new leader on October 4, involving over 1 million party members.
  • The new leader must address party divisions and gain opposition support amid Japan's significant debt issues.
